... Read moreCardi B, a prominent Bronx rapper, has carved a unique position in the hip-hop industry, not only for her musical talent but also for the drama and rivalries that often surround her. In various interviews, including a recent one with Apple Music 1, Cardi B reveals insights into why some female rappers reportedly can't stand her. She addresses the energy she brings to the scene, which both attracts attention and ignites tension. The rapper’s upcoming album titled "Am I the Drama?" reflects on her experiences with conflict and competition in the music industry. This album is anticipated to explore themes of rivalry, fame, and personal growth, resonating deeply with fans who have followed her journey. Rivalries in hip-hop, especially among female artists, often stem from competition for visibility and success in a traditionally male-dominated space. Cardi B’s unapologetic personality and bold artistry sometimes provoke strong reactions from peers. She acknowledges these dynamics while also highlighting her focus on authenticity and artistic expression. Understanding Cardi B's place in this cultural context offers insight into the broader challenges female rappers face in balancing collaboration and competition. Her transparency about these issues adds to the credibility and relatability of her music, making her a significant figure in contemporary hip-hop culture.
